About Sacred Heart Secondary School

A public institution, Sacred Heart Secondary School functions as a secondary school located in Verulam, KwaZulu-Natal. It falls within the jurisdiction of the Pinetown education district. For the 2025 academic year, 579 learners were enrolled, taught by 25 educators at a ratio of 23:1. The school is a no-fee institution, ensuring access to education without compulsory fees. As a Quintile 2 school, it receives a high per-learner government funding allocation.

Governance & Funding

Quintile Classification

Sacred Heart Secondary School is classified as a Q2 school, which means it serves communities with very high poverty levels and receives substantial government funding.

Fee Status

As a Q2 institution, Sacred Heart Secondary School is designated as a no-fee school. Parents and guardians are not required to pay school fees, ensuring that financial circumstances do not bar learners from accessing quality education.

Section 21 Status

Sacred Heart Secondary School operates under Section 20 of the South African Schools Act, meaning the provincial education department manages the school's budget centrally.

Enrollment & Staffing

For the 2025 academic year, Sacred Heart Secondary School reported a total enrollment of 579 learners with a teaching staff of 25 educators. This translates to a learner-to-educator ratio of 23:1, enabling relatively small class sizes and individualized attention.

Source: Department of Basic Education Annual Snap Survey (2025). Learner and educator counts are as reported by the institution.

Location

Sacred Heart Secondary School is situated in Verulam, within the KwaZulu-Natal province. The school falls under the Pinetown education district, specifically within the Phoenix North circuit.

Administratively, the school is located in the Ethekwini, under the Ethekwini Metropolitan Municipality local municipality. The area is classified as rural.

The school's physical address is: Oakford Priory, Verulam, Durban, 4340. For postal correspondence, use: Post Office, Verulam, 4340.

History & Background

Sacred Heart Secondary School was historically administered under the Department Of Education & Training(det) education department. Today, the school operates as a non-discriminatory public institution under the KwaZulu-Natal Department of Education.
